Features:
- Input module designed for use within the ControlLogix series
- It offers a total of 32 inputs, 16 in each group
- The 1756-IB32 can accommodate a wide operating voltage range of 10 to 31.2 volts DC
Provides powerful functionality for a wide range of control applications. It supports 32 individual inputs, configurable to a group of up to 16 inputs. The module operates from 10V to 31.2V DC, accommodating various signal requirements. At a 5.1V input voltage, the module draws 120mA; while at a 24V input voltage, the current is only 2mA.
This module boasts exceptional energy efficiency, with a total backplane power consumption of only 0.66W. At an operating temperature of 60°C, the maximum power consumption is 6.2W, and the heat dissipation is 21.1 BTU/hour. Furthermore, this input module features enhanced performance, with a maximum shutdown voltage limit of 5V and a maximum shutdown current limit of 2.27mA.

Regarding operating thresholds, the on-state current must be at least 4.8 mA (achievable at 10 V DC), while the peak on-state current can reach 5.5 mA at 31.2 V DC. The device can withstand inrush currents up to 250 mA without issues, enabling flexible operation in dynamic environments. The input impedance at maximum voltage is 5.67 kΩ. The input module features an open-casing design for easy access and installation, allowing integration into large control systems.
